Is Bamboo Hardwood Flooring Good?

Bamboo hardwood floors are a good choice, as it rates harder and
more durable than many of the classic hard wood floors.  With chosing bamboo flooring your cosumer dollars are voting for a better environment.

Because this is atually a woody grass it deals with water and damp
situations far better than any wood, expanding and contracting 50
percent less than it’s rivels this makes a big difference expecially
in damper climates, for this reason it works well as bamboo kitchen
flooring and as bamboo bathroom flooring.

This is highly renewable resouce as it grows so fast some species can
grow to their full hieght, that is some cases can exceeding 60 ft
depending on the type,in just two months. Although bamboo can be grown
in many countries the bulk of it for flooring comes from china’s
forests. Other hardwood choices, such as oak and cherry, require trees
to be cut down that would take over fifty years or more to replace.
 
Bamboo flooring comes from the stem of the bamboo grass.  Boards are
created when the hollow round shoots of bamboo are sliced into strips
these are then boiled to remove the starch, then dried,
 to make a plank, they are pressed strips are laminated together in
either a vertical or horizontal grain pattern. The manufacturing
process produces flooring planks that are very strong, durable and
flexible and will last for the life of the home.

Cleaning Bamboo Flooring
Remove dust and dirt with a broom or dust mop. You can clean the floor
using a water and vinegar solution containing 4 parts water to 1 part
vinegar. To do this, use a barely damp sponge mop. Dry the floor right
away with a towel. Don’t allow the floor to become soaking wet, as
although bamboo likes water more than other hard woods, this can still
damage the bamboo.
Use a damp cloth for occasional spills or sticky spots. After you wipe
up the spill, dry it with a towel right away. If the floor becomes
dull, you can buff it with a buff sander to restore the shine. With
proper care, your new floor will last for many years to come.
